2E7-MMAE is an antibody-drug conjugate (ADC) consisting of the monoclonal antibody 2E7, which specifically targets the integrin α3β1 (ITGA3B1) heterodimer, conjugated to the cytotoxic payload monomethyl auristatin E (MMAE). Identified through a target-unbiased phenotypic discovery platform, the 2E7 antibody exhibits rapid internalization upon binding to ITGA3B1, a protein found to be overexpressed in various solid tumors, particularly aggressive subtypes of bladder cancer. Once internalized, the MMAE payload is released, where it acts as a potent tubulin inhibitor, disrupting microtubule polymerization and leading to cell cycle arrest and apoptosis. In preclinical xenograft models of bladder cancer, 2E7-MMAE has demonstrated dose-dependent antitumor activity, including tumor regression and improved survival.
